Basic Information

Model: VV 01

Full name: ABB H&B Contronic VV 01 Module

Manufacturer: Manufactured by ABB in co-operation with Hartmann & Braun.

Place of origin: Sweden.

Part Number: 0776103d.

Dimensions and weight: Dimensions of approximately 1.0 inches × 5.0 inches × 8.0 inches (2.5cm × 12.7cm × 20.3cm), weighing approximately 0 pounds 4.0 ounces (0.1kg).
